How Atlanta is Preparing for the Future of Smart Cities

As urban populations continue to grow, cities around the world are turning to technology to improve efficiency, sustainability, and quality of life. Atlanta, known for its economic vibrancy and cultural richness, is no exception. The city is embracing smart city technologies to tackle major challenges such as traffic congestion, energy consumption, and public safety.

Through investments in artificial intelligence (AI), the Internet of Things (IoT), and sustainable urban planning, Atlanta is positioning itself as a leader in the future of smart cities. By leveraging real-time data, high-speed connectivity, and eco-friendly infrastructure, the city aims to create a more efficient, safer, and more connected environment for its residents and businesses.

This article explores how Atlanta is implementing smart city solutions, the key areas of transformation, and the challenges it faces in this digital evolution.

1. Smart Transportation and Traffic Management

Atlanta has long struggled with traffic congestion, ranking among the most congested cities in the U.S. To address this issue, the city is integrating cutting-edge technologies into its transportation system to improve mobility and reduce commute times.

AI-Driven Traffic Signals

One of the key smart city innovations in Atlanta is the implementation of AI-powered traffic signals. These adaptive signals analyze real-time traffic data and adjust light timings accordingly, helping to reduce bottlenecks and improve traffic flow. Early tests have shown a 25% improvement in traffic efficiency at major intersections.

Connected Vehicles and Smart Highways

Atlanta is also investing in Vehicle-to-Infrastructure (V2I) communication, where traffic signals, road sensors, and vehicles interact in real time. This technology helps drivers receive alerts about traffic conditions, road hazards, and upcoming congestion.

The Georgia Department of Transportation (GDOT) has introduced smart lanes on major highways, where electronic tolling systems and dynamic lane adjustments help ease congestion during peak hours.

Public Transit Innovations

MARTA (Metropolitan Atlanta Rapid Transit Authority) is undergoing a major digital transformation with:

  • Smart ticketing systems that allow riders to pay via mobile apps and contactless cards.
  • Real-time GPS tracking for buses and trains, making trip planning more convenient.
  • Autonomous shuttles being tested to improve first-mile and last-mile connectivity.

With these advancements, Atlanta aims to cut commute times by up to 30% and lower carbon emissions from transportation.

2. Sustainable Infrastructure and Green Initiatives

Sustainability is a key pillar of Atlanta’s smart city strategy. With climate change concerns growing, the city is integrating eco-friendly solutions into its infrastructure.

Energy-Efficient Buildings & Smart Grids

To reduce energy consumption, Atlanta is promoting the construction of LEED-certified buildings that use smart energy grids to monitor and optimize electricity usage. The city’s Clean Energy Plan aims for 100% clean energy use in government buildings by 2035.

Smart Street Lighting & Public Spaces

Atlanta is rolling out LED streetlights equipped with motion sensors. These lights automatically adjust brightness based on pedestrian and vehicle presence, saving energy and improving nighttime safety.

Additionally, the city is expanding green spaces and urban forests, which help lower temperatures, improve air quality, and create a more livable environment.

Water Conservation & Flood Prevention

With increasing climate variability, smart water management systems are being deployed to monitor water usage and detect leaks in real time. The city is also installing permeable pavement and rainwater harvesting systems to prevent flooding and improve stormwater management.

By focusing on sustainability, Atlanta is working to become a greener and more resilient city for future generations.

3. IoT and Data-Driven Urban Planning

The backbone of any smart city is its ability to collect and analyze data to make informed decisions. Atlanta is leveraging IoT and data-driven planning to enhance city operations.

Smart Sensors & Real-Time Analytics

Atlanta is integrating IoT sensors across the city to monitor traffic, air quality, and public safety. This real-time data helps city officials make quick decisions to address emerging issues, from pollution spikes to infrastructure maintenance needs.

5G Expansion for a Connected City

To support smart city initiatives, Atlanta is rolling out high-speed 5G networks, enabling faster communication between smart devices and improving overall connectivity for businesses and residents.

AI-Enhanced Public Safety Systems

Atlanta is using AI-powered surveillance cameras and predictive policing tools to enhance security and emergency response. AI can analyze footage to detect suspicious activity and alert law enforcement before crimes occur.

Through advanced connectivity and data insights, Atlanta is improving public safety, efficiency, and overall urban living.

4. Challenges and Future Outlook

While Atlanta is making great strides in smart city development, it faces several challenges:

Funding & Investment Barriers

Implementing smart city projects requires substantial investment. While government funding plays a role, public-private partnerships (PPPs) are critical for financing large-scale initiatives.

Cybersecurity Risks

With increased connectivity comes increased vulnerability. Protecting personal data and city infrastructure from cyber threats is a major priority. The city is investing in blockchain security solutions and AI-driven threat detection to counter these risks.

Public Adoption & Digital Literacy

A smart city is only effective if its residents can engage with its technologies. Atlanta is focusing on digital literacy programs to ensure all communities benefit from smart city advancements.

Despite these challenges, Atlanta’s commitment to innovation, sustainability, and technological integration positions it as a leading smart city of the future.

Atlanta is undergoing a transformational shift as it embraces smart city technologies. Through AI-powered transportation, sustainable urban planning, and data-driven decision-making, the city is paving the way for a more efficient, connected, and eco-friendly future.

While challenges exist, Atlanta’s proactive approach ensures that its residents and businesses will benefit from a smarter, safer, and more sustainable urban environment.
